Release Checklist — Item 7: Legacy ORM Refactor

Confirm the Marrowvale data layer refactor removed all string-concatenated query builders from the retired OrmBridge module. Verify parameterized statements are enforced by the new Quillbind adapter, and that the migration shims log deprecation warnings rather than silently falling back. Security review should sample at least ten converted repositories. The provenance token for the reviewed artifact appears directly below.

session token of kahag-bawip = htk6_729d08

For the finance team: we intend to retire the Meridia Compact range over the next two quarters. Unit contribution has declined steadily, and tooling refurbishment costs due next year would exceed projected returns. Please model the write-down of remaining inventory, the phased reduction in warranty reserves, and reallocation of the Leverton plant's capacity to the Orana line. Tomas Feld will circulate detailed schedules. The confidential note on the broader plan sits directly below.

management briefing: Project Zorix slips by six weeks because of the audit delay.

Subject: Welcome to crash-pipeline on-call

Hi! Quick intro before your first shift. The Fernwhistle crash-report pipeline ingests mobile dumps, symbolicates them, and fans out to dashboards. Most pages are just the symbolication queue backing up — usually fixed by bumping the worker pool. Don't panic, nothing here loses data permanently. All the triage steps and escalation notes are on the internal page below.

wiki page, kahog-hahig: https://vault.zemvargrid.internal/display/deploy/repo/settings/merge_requests/job/settings/6f3b933774dbc5320a4daa18